Recovering compensation for pain and suffering

It may take a while to get compensation for the suffering and pain following an accident in the car accident settlement. There are many factors which can impact the length of time it takes to reach an agreement. For example, how quickly you send your medical records can affect the speed at which your case is settled.

It is important to seek legal advice when you've been involved in a car accident. An attorney will have many years of experience dealing with insurance companies and will give you the best options to pursue your claim. The use of a lawyer can assist you in saving time and money.

A lawyer will work with you to establish the extent of your suffering and pain. Evidence can include medical bills medical notes, doctor's notes and witnesses' testimony , and photos of the injuries. You can also use written diaries to record the emotional impact of the injury.

The extent of your injuries will be evident in the medical bills you pay. You may need to visit the emergency room or undergo imaging tests or have surgery. These costs will be a part of your compensation for pain and suffering. You may receive a higher settlement depending on the severity and severity of your injuries.

In addition to the medical bills it is possible to claim a reimbursement for lost wages and long-term treatment. If you were injured at work, you could be able to recover for future wages.

It is likely that you will receive more compensation for your discomfort and pain if are involved in an accident head-on than when it was an accident with a side-swiped driver. The amount you will receive will be higher when you're the victim of an injury to your soft tissue, such as whiplash.

You may want to file an action against your insurance company refuses to pay you the full amount you are due for your pain and suffering. This could be a way to convince them to reconsider their decision. You might even be able to have a jury determine your compensation.

It is essential to obtain your doctor's opinion regarding the severity of your suffering and pain. If you've suffered an injury to your brain, inform your doctor if any symptoms are present.

Insisting on a claim against the at-fault driver

An accident in the car accident case can be stressful. The medical costs can quickly increase and prevent you from doing things you were previously enjoying. Even if you don't have the money for it all, pursuing an action against the responsible driver for car accident claim accident compensation could be a great way to get some relief.

Your options will depend on the law of your state. In the case of a state-specific law you could be legally able to sue the at-fault driver for physical and emotional suffering, non-economic damages, or both.

A lawyer with experience can help you file a lawsuit against the party at fault. A personal injury lawyer can help navigate the claims process and determine whether you are entitled to a claim. They can also negotiate for you a settlement.

The most important thing to remember about filing a claim is that it must be filed before the statute of limitations has run out. Although the statute of limitations could vary from one state one, it usually lasts between two and four years from the time the accident occurred. You may lose your rights to seek compensation if you fail to submit your claim within the deadline.

A seasoned New York personal injury lawyer can assist you if are unsure of what to do. They will evaluate your case and provide you with your legal options. They can also help you identify the sources of compensation you can claim for your injuries.

You will need to establish that the driver at fault was responsible for the accident. This can be accomplished by getting a police report. The most reliable evidence can be discovered immediately following an accident. It is important to record the scene of the accident well. This will make the claim process much less complicated.

A seasoned New York personal injury lawyer can assist you in determining what steps to take and which ones are most crucial. Contacting an attorney is the best way to start gathering evidence.
